Form 4: Insulet Director Jessica Hopfield Granted 778 Restricted Stock Units

Sentiment:

Insider Transaction Report


Insulet Corporation's Director, Jessica Hopfield, was granted 778 restricted stock units as part of an annual equity award, vesting fully by April 30, 2026.

Summary

  • Jessica Hopfield, a Director of Insulet Corporation (PODD), acquired 778 shares of common stock on May 22, 2025.
  • The acquisition was an annual equity award in the form of restricted stock units (RSUs), with a transaction price of $0 per share.
  • These RSUs will be settled on a one-for-one basis in shares of common stock.
  • The RSUs are scheduled to vest in full on April 30, 2026.
  • Following this transaction, Jessica Hopfield beneficially owns 27,695 shares of Insulet Corporation common stock.
